Different ROM File Formats

Different ROM files often come in varying formats. This diversity stems from the evolution of digital storage and compression methods. Each format has its own unique characteristics and implications for emulator compatibility. Some formats might be optimized for smaller file sizes, while others prioritize higher quality image and sound reproduction.

  • GBA (Game Boy Advance) format is a common and widely supported format. It’s a straightforward format often used by emulators.
  • Compressed formats, like .zip or .7z, are used to compress the ROM file, reducing its size while preserving the game data. These are frequently employed for distribution and storage purposes, although they might require additional steps for emulation.
  • Other less common formats might exist, such as custom formats specific to certain ROMs or emulators. These can sometimes pose compatibility challenges.

Emulator Compatibility

Emulators, software designed to run ROMs on different devices, need specific file formats to function correctly. Compatibility issues can arise from differences in how emulators interpret the data within the ROM file.

  • Many emulators are designed to handle the standard GBA format natively. This means that the emulator can directly read and process the data within the file.
  • Emulators that support compressed formats might require unpacking the file before emulation. This step is essential to ensure the emulator can access the necessary data.
  • Using an unsupported format will result in incompatibility issues, leading to an inability to load or run the game within the emulator.

ROM Corruption

A corrupted ROM can severely impact gameplay, preventing the game from loading or functioning correctly. A corrupted ROM is like a broken instruction manual for your adventure. Verify the integrity of the downloaded ROM file by checking its size and comparing it to the expected size. If there’s a discrepancy, redownload the file from a reputable source.

Utilize file integrity verification tools to check for inconsistencies. These tools compare the downloaded file with a known good copy. Always use trusted download sources to prevent corrupted ROMs.

Copyright and Licensing Implications of ROMs

ROMs, while offering a compelling way to experience classic games, often carry inherent copyright and licensing implications. The original creators and publishers hold exclusive rights to their works. Unauthorized distribution and use of ROMs without proper licensing can violate these rights, potentially resulting in legal action.
